Etimologia (Anglès)

1610s, from Latin pītuītārius (“mucous”), from pītuīta (“clammy moisture, phlegm, mucus, slime”), possibly from Proto-Indo-European *peyH- (“to be fat, swell”). Taken as the name for the gland because it was believed that it channeled mucus to the nose. As a noun by 1899.
